Procurement method rationaleRPC have supported various Campus Services projects for the University of Birmingham supporting specialist activities in various professional fields that are not University core activities and continuity is a key aspect at this time. RPC were fundamental in obtaining the commercial interest for the Commonwealth Games to be held at the University in 2022 through their technical ability to deliver other such multi-site events for other clients i.e. The London Olympics, The Winter Olympics etc. The mobilisation planning, logistics, infrastructure, professional and technical support of organisational needs for the Commonwealth Games in addition to the execution and delivery detail from the operating perspective are uniquely provided by RPC through their knowledge and experience of the University of Birmingham and the management of such events. The specialist understanding of each of these aspects will be a key driver in delivering success for the University of Birmingham. Due to Covid 19 restrictions planning for the Commonwealth Games 2022 has been challenging and restrictive resulting in delays in decisions and authority to proceed on urgent matters for authority. It is the intention that for future consultancy after the Commonwealth Games, there will be a full tender process in order to set up a Framework for future provisions.
